Edward Coristine, a first-year student at Northeastern University, is already making waves in both tech and government. A mechanical engineering and physics major, he interned at Neuralink and now works at the U.S. Office of Personnel Management, playing a key role in Elon Musk’s Department of Government Efficiency (DOGE). With a passion for technology and entrepreneurship, Coristine, whose father leads a snack company, is poised to become a key player in shaping the future of both industries.
